Technical Analysis

TRN’s current price of $34.77 sits roughly midway between its identified near-term support level of $33.03 and resistance level of $36.51, a positioning that signals a period of sideways consolidation in recent trading.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-40s, reflecting a neutral momentum stance with no clear overbought or oversold signals to suggest an imminent directional shift. TRN is also trading within its short-to-medium term moving average range, with no sustained break above or below the band observed in recent sessions, further confirming the lack of a strong prevailing trend. The $33.03 support level aligns with a swing low recorded in recent weeks, a level that has historically drawn increased buying interest on prior tests. The $36.51 resistance level, meanwhile, marks a prior swing high that has acted as a consistent price ceiling in recent trading, with elevated selling pressure observed each time the stock has approached this zone. Outlook

Traders tracking Trinity Industries Inc. are likely monitoring the $33.03 support and $36.51 resistance levels closely for signs of a potential breakout in the upcoming weeks. A sustained move above the $36.51 resistance level on higher-than-average volume could signal a potential shift in bullish momentum, possibly leading to further upside price action in subsequent sessions. Conversely, a sustained break below the $33.03 support level on elevated volume might indicate that bearish sentiment is gaining traction, which could lead to further near-term price weakness. Analysts note that broader industrial sector announcements, particularly around infrastructure spending plans and rail freight volume forecasts, could act as catalysts to drive TRN above or below these key technical levels. With no scheduled company-specific earnings releases on the immediate horizon, technical levels are expected to remain a primary focus for market participants tracking TRN in the near term.
